DBA Data[Home] [Help]

APPS.OKS_BILL_REC_PUB dependencies on OKS_LEVEL_ELEMENTS

Line 168: SELECT lvl.date_end FROM oks_level_elements lvl

164: AND line.dnz_chr_id = hdr.chr_id;
165:
166:
167: Cursor Termination_csr(p_cle_id NUMBER,p_termination_date DATE) IS
168: SELECT lvl.date_end FROM oks_level_elements lvl
169: WHERE lvl.cle_id = p_cle_id
170: AND trunc(p_termination_date ) BETWEEN trunc(lvl.date_start) AND
171: trunc(lvl.date_end);
172:

Line 391: oks_level_elements lvl

387:
388: Cursor rules_csr(l_termination_date IN DATE,p_cov_line_id IN NUMBER) IS
389: SELECT str.uom_code l_freq
390: FROM oks_stream_levels_b str,
391: oks_level_elements lvl
392: WHERE lvl.cle_id = p_cov_line_id
393: AND lvl.rul_id = str.id
394: AND l_termination_date between lvl.date_start and lvl.date_end;
395:

Line 517: UPDATE oks_level_elements

513: --greater than the termination amount and termination date
514: --is less than or equal to the max billed to date
515: IF p_period_start is NOT NULL and p_period_type IS NOT NULL
516: THEN
517: UPDATE oks_level_elements
518: SET date_completed = p_date_to,
519: amount = p_con_terminate_amount
520: WHERE cle_id = p_cov_line_id
521: AND date_completed is null

Line 525: UPDATE oks_level_elements

521: AND date_completed is null
522: AND date_start = p_date_from
523: AND date_end = p_date_to;
524:
525: UPDATE oks_level_elements
526: SET date_completed = p_date_to,
527: amount = amount-p_amount+p_con_terminate_amount
528: WHERE cle_id = p_top_line_id
529: AND date_completed is null

Line 1997: oks_level_elements lvl

1993:
1994: Cursor rules_csr(p_line_id in number,p_termination_date in Date) Is
1995: SELECT str.uom_code l_freq
1996: FROM oks_stream_levels_b str,
1997: oks_level_elements lvl
1998: WHERE lvl.cle_id = p_line_id
1999: AND p_termination_date BETWEEN lvl.date_start AND lvl.date_end
2000: AND lvl.rul_id = str.id;
2001:

Line 5731: FROM oks_level_elements

5727: AND bsd.bsl_id = bsl.id;
5728:
5729: CURSOR l_max_date_end (p_cle_id IN NUMBER, p_date IN DATE) IS
5730: SELECT MAX(date_end)
5731: FROM oks_level_elements
5732: WHERE cle_id = p_cle_id
5733: AND trunc(date_end) < trunc(p_date)
5734: AND date_completed is NOT NULL;
5735:

Line 5739: FROM oks_level_elements

5735:
5736:
5737: CURSOR l_min_date_start (p_cle_id IN NUMBER, p_date IN DATE) IS
5738: SELECT MIN(date_start)
5739: FROM oks_level_elements
5740: WHERE cle_id = p_cle_id
5741: AND trunc(date_start) > trunc(p_date)
5742: AND date_completed is NOT NULL;
5743:

Line 9172: FROM oks_level_elements

9168: WHERE id = p_sub_line_id ;
9169:
9170: CURSOR l_bill_amount_csr(p_sub_line_id in NUMBER ) is
9171: SELECT sum(nvl(amount,0)) bill_amount
9172: FROM oks_level_elements
9173: WHERE cle_id = p_sub_line_id ;
9174:
9175: CURSOR l_credit_csr(p_sub_line_id in NUMBER ) is
9176: SELECT sum(bsl.amount) suppressed_credit

Line 9927: FROM oks_level_elements lvl

9923:
9924: Cursor max_billto_date_csr(p_cle_id IN NUMBER)
9925: IS
9926: SELECT max(TRUNC(lvl.date_end))
9927: FROM oks_level_elements lvl
9928: WHERE cle_id = p_cle_id;
9929:
9930: CURSOR L_HDR_CURR_CODE (p_id in number ) is
9931: SELECT currency_code

Line 9938: FROM oks_level_elements

9934:
9935: CURSOR l_line_BS_csr(p_line_id NUMBER,p_date in date) IS
9936: SELECT id,trunc(date_start) date_start,
9937: amount,trunc(date_end) date_end
9938: FROM oks_level_elements
9939: WHERE cle_id = p_line_id
9940: AND TRUNC(date_start) > p_date
9941: ORDER BY date_start;
9942:

Line 10381: FROM oks_level_elements lvl

10377:
10378: Cursor max_billto_date_csr(p_cle_id IN NUMBER)
10379: IS
10380: SELECT max(TRUNC(lvl.date_end))
10381: FROM oks_level_elements lvl
10382: WHERE cle_id = p_cle_id;
10383:
10384: l_quantity NUMBER;
10385: l_termination_amount NUMBER;